Management Meeting Minutes — Verlane Appliances

Prepared for the incoming director. Attendees reviewed the warranty-cost overrun on the Stovemark 8 line, currently 38% above forecast, driven by heating-element failures from the Pellmont facility. Corrective tooling is approved; supplier penalties under negotiation. Revised reserve figures due next week. The agreed remediation direction is captured in the confidential note below.

management briefing: Only 33 of the 205 pilot accounts renewed Kasath, so a churn review is set for October 17. Weniusek Logistics is in early talks to buy Holethax Freight for about $345.6 million.

Runbook: CourierMatch assignment stalls. If dispatch queues back up past five minutes, restart the scorer pods first, not the gateway. Check the replay log for timeout spikes before escalating. Do not edit weights live; they reload automatically. Confirm the running config matches the approved baseline, reproduced below for quick comparison.

config for bahop-baduf:
[kasion]
team = lamath
access_code = ac_d807e5
host = kasion.paliqcloud.corp
port = 4000
owner = julix.tamvan
peer = frair.qorvelsoft.local

[ ] Regenerate the Thistlewick static-analysis baseline before tagging. Plugin authors: your suppressions must live in your own baseline segment, not the core file; merges that touch core suppressions will be rejected. Confirm the regenerated file is byte-identical across two runs. The analyzer build used to produce it is recorded below.

session token of kahog-bahif = htk9_f63daec35

Ticket #: open. Site: Fennick House, Level 2 media wing. Requestor: L&D team. Contractors from Osprey Visuals booked to fit acoustic panels and lighting rig in Studio B ahead of the training-video shoot. Access window: Tuesday–Thursday, 08:00–17:00. Loading via rear dock only; no equipment through the atrium. Studio door is on the secured corridor past the edit suites. Contractors must sign in at the service desk each morning and wear hi-vis in the dock area. Use the door code below for the corridor entrance.

staff pass of kajop-kawef = bdg-I-25